Impulse, the innovator behind

the world’s first high-performance battery-integrated cooktop, is expanding its vision. Alongside a strategic partnership with THOR Kitchen, Impulse will introduce their proprietary modular electronics platform at the 2025 Kitchen & Bath Industry Show (KBIS) in Las Vegas on February 25.

Impulse’s award-winning technology platform, foundational to the Impulse Cooktop, integrates advanced battery packs, custom inverters, and first-of-a-kind temperature sensor to offer:

  • Unparalleled Power: Delivers up to 10kW per heating element for exceptional cooking performance.
  • Precision Temperature Control: Achieves degree-level precision, ensuring optimal cooking results.
  • Effortless Installation: Adapts to standard 120V or 240V circuits for straightforward setup.
  • Global Compatibility: Meets a variety of international electrical standards, enabling worldwide use.
  • Resilient Energy Management: Maintains functionality during power outages, enhancing home energy security.

The market for battery-integrated appliances is rapidly expanding, driven by growth in smart home technology, energy efficiency, and renewable energy adoption. Industry forecasts predict the global smart kitchen appliance market will reach $91.5 billion by 2030, with an annual installation of 54 million units in the U.S. alone. Concurrently, the U.S. Department of Energy highlights a critical need for a fivefold increase in distributed energy resources, such as home batteries, by 2030. As more households seek to enhance energy efficiency and achieve grid independence, the demand for innovative solutions like Impulse's technology is set to surge.

About Impulse Impulse is building the next generation of green home energy systems. Beginning with a world-changing design-forward cooktop, Impulse aims to revolutionize the way our homes and communities are powered, creating a new category of appliances that haven't changed in 50+ years.

The first Impulse product, the Impulse Cooktop, features an integrated battery that combines stored and grid energy for high performance and efficiency. The stove arrives ready to install into customers' homes, eliminating the need for wiring and panel upgrades, and its built-in battery ensures backup power at all times.
